A local council in England is seeking a passionate Higher Level Education Assistant to support children and young people with additional needs. You will work on a term-time basis, primarily in home and community settings, providing essential educational support.

The role requires the ability to plan tailored learning activities and monitor progress for learners. Ideal candidates will have HLTA qualification or comparable experience. This position offers a competitive salary, generous benefits, and opportunities for professional growth.
